Ozone Therapy: A Powerful Ally in Combating Antibiotic Resistance

Antibiotic resistance is a growing global crisis, with more bacterial strains developing resistance to conventional treatments. While researchers continue to explore alternative solutions, one promising therapy is gaining attention: ozone therapy. A recent study published in the Journal of Inflammation Research (PMC9321385) highlights how ozone therapy can enhance the effectiveness of antibiotics, providing a much-needed weapon against drug-resistant infections.

How Ozone Therapy Works

Ozone (O₃) is a highly reactive molecule with potent antimicrobial properties. When applied in a medical setting, ozone therapy works by:

  • Oxidizing bacterial cell walls, disrupting their structure and function.
  • Boosting oxygen metabolism, enhancing the body’s ability to fight infections.
  • Modulating the immune system, helping the body respond more effectively to pathogens.

The study reveals that ozone therapy weakens bacterial defenses, making them more susceptible to antibiotics. This means lower doses of antibiotics can be used, reducing the risk of resistance development.

Study Findings: Ozone + Antibiotics = A Winning Combination

The research focused on multi-drug resistant (MDR) bacteria, which are notoriously difficult to treat. The key findings include:

  • Ozone therapy significantly enhanced antibiotic effectiveness against resistant bacteria.
  • When combined with antibiotics, ozone reduced bacterial survival rates compared to antibiotics alone.
  • Ozone therapy helped reduce inflammation and promoted tissue healing in infected wounds.

These findings suggest that ozone could serve as a valuable adjunct therapy, making antibiotics more effective and reducing the need for high dosages.
